Data masking for PDF documents

Mask personally identifiable information (PII) in a PDF automatically — without sending your data to a cloud service.

Drop a PDF here, or click to choose a file

Your file is processed in your browser and is never uploaded.

Data masking removes sensitive values so a document can be shared, reviewed or archived without exposing real personal information. AnonymousPDF masks PII in PDFs by detecting it and removing it from the file.

It recognises structured identifiers — email addresses, phone numbers, IBANs, card numbers, IP addresses and ID or reference numbers — and uses an on-device AI model to catch names, organisations and locations. All masking happens in your browser, so the original data is never transmitted.

1. Drop your PDF

Choose a file or drag it onto the page. It opens locally — nothing is sent to a server.

2. Automatic detection

Pattern matching and an on-device AI model locate the sensitive text for you.

3. Download or copy

Get a redacted PDF with the text truly removed, or copy the cleaned text.

Frequently asked questions

What counts as PII here?

Contact details, financial identifiers (IBANs, cards), network identifiers (IPs), ID and reference numbers, and names, organisations and places.

Is the original data sent to a server?

No. Detection and masking run locally in your browser.

Can I get the masked text, not just a PDF?

Yes — use 'Copy text' to get the masked text with labels like [NAME] and [EMAIL].

Is it free for business use?

Yes, it is free to use. For sensitive workflows, always review the output before sharing.

100% in your browser

Files are processed on your device and never uploaded to any server.

Free, no sign-up

No account, no email, no watermark. Just open it and go.

Real redaction

The underlying text is removed, not just hidden behind a black box.